INSTALLING THE INTERFACE CARD

After making any necessary changes in the jumper settings, you should install the

C82315* Twinax Interface Card in your printer.

Instructions on installing this interface card are included in your printer’s user’s
guide. Follow these steps carefully.

SETTING THE SWITCHES

The C82315* Twinax Interface Card comes with eight switches that are used to

determine many of the default settings of the interface card. Details on these
settings are listed in the following section.

You can set the switches located on the rear side of the card at any time.

However, the interface only checks these settings when the printer is first turned

on. Always turn the printer off and then back on again after changing a setting.
